diff options
-rw-r--r-- | avahi-core/socket.c | 7 |
1 files changed, 4 insertions, 3 deletions
diff --git a/avahi-core/socket.c b/avahi-core/socket.c index ef421c9..fcc63fa 100644 --- a/avahi-core/socket.c +++ b/avahi-core/socket.c @@ -491,10 +491,11 @@ int avahi_send_dns_packet_ipv4(int fd, int interface, AvahiDnsPacket *p, const A msg.msg_control = cmsg_data; msg.msg_controllen = sizeof(cmsg_data); } +#else +#ifdef __GNUC__ +#warning "FIXME: We need some code to set the outgoing interface here if IP_PKTINFO is not available" +#endif #endif - - /** FIXME: We need some code to set the outgoing interface here if - * IP_PKTINFO is not available */ return sendmsg_loop(fd, &msg, 0); } |